在 PyCharm 中对齐 CSV 列
Posted
技术标签:
【中文标题】在 PyCharm 中对齐 CSV 列【英文标题】:Align CSV columns in PyCharm 【发布时间】:2021-12-15 04:45:50 【问题描述】:有没有办法在 PyCharm 中查看 CSV 并自动对齐其列?
例如:
而不是这个:
我知道有“表格编辑器”选项,但它在行之间留下了太多空间,它不能将数字右对齐,也不能让你放大字体:
【问题讨论】:
【参考方案1】:您的 PyCharm 正在使用 CSV 插件 (CSV Plugin at JetBrains Marketplace 来提供文本和表格编辑器功能。 项目页面可以在 GitHub 上找到:SeeSharpSoft / intellij-csv-validator。
可以在 PyCharm IDE 设置中更改此插件的设置(文件>设置>编辑器>代码样式>CSV/TSV/PSV)。
为了在文本编辑器中格式化我的 CSV 文件,我使用 f.e.这些设置:
格式化基于文本的文件的想法可能非常有用 - 到目前为止,我发现了三个不同的 Python 模块可以用来实现这一点:
Scolp
Tabulate
Columnar
另外你可以看看这个 Pycharm 插件String Manipulation。 它解决了您在文本编辑器中的要求:
【讨论】:
以上是关于在 PyCharm 中对齐 CSV 列的主要内容,如果未能解决你的问题,请参考以下文章